SFA alumnus to speak at Communication Conference Luncheon
Stephen F. Austin State University alumnus Kyle Langley will speak at the 12th annual SFA Communication Conference and Awards Luncheon. Langley is the co-founder and managing partner of Multicultural Insights, a full-service market research firm in Miami, Fla. Multicultural Insights focuses on niche markets and specializes in Hispanic and African American segments. Langley is a 1997 graduate of SFA, with a Master of Arts degree in communication. As a military veteran, he also holds a doctorate in communication/information science from the University of Tennessee at Knoxville and a bachelor’s degree in sports information/broadcast journalism from the University of Southern California. Langley has headed research projects for Fortune 500 companies including Ford, General Motors, Hanes, M&M Mars, Sears, Wal-Mart and Jack Daniels. In the years before his research career, Langley held sports, media and broadcasting positions and was an award-winning sports anchor for KLSB-TV in Nacogdoches. While pursuing his master’s degree at SFA, he was news director at radio station KYKS in Lufkin. He also worked in various media jobs for CBS Sports, NBC, Los Angeles Lakers and for boxing promoter Don King. Langley will speak during the casino-themed luncheon from noon to 2 p.m. Thursday, April 29, in the University Center Grand Ballroom.
